Transaction a59bddc7feb60f877473da9c33ac4829353a36dd57124463933daebb2eb4aed8
1 Input
1 Output
-
a59bddc7feb60f877473da9c33ac4829353a36dd57124463933daebb2eb4aed8:0
- value
- 1000000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ac2522971ac385273d629275a67c50d84f0ea89b OP_EQUAL
- address
- 3HPEdjQ8ZEb225aPuBuuZfhwUGh2SMeBN5